Abstract

In this study, we conduct a preliminary investigation of coalition action against ISIS, which will provide a foundation for further analysis. This work has two goals. One is to understand when the tide turned against ISIS, and the other (and lesser) goal is to see and understand how to model the war on Terror mathematically. By examining the data we show that ISIS expansion was significantly and categorically retarded by mid-2015, and its back (as a nation-state, but not as a terrorist organization) was broken by mid-2016.
